ALEXANDRIA, Va., June 16 -- United States Patent no. 12,656,018, issued on June 16, was assigned to Hoffman Enclosures Inc. (Anoka, Minn.).
"Cover for an air conditioner for sealed enclosures" was invented by Michael Woods (Elk River, Minn.), Michael Koehler (Ramsey, Minn.) and Michael Rasmussen (Andover, Minn.).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A cover is provided for an air conditioner of an enclosure. The cover can include a top wall and first and second side walls that at least partly define an interior compartment of the cover.
